I noticed this when working on tests for subscription errors - jest is extremely lax when comparing errors:

https://github.com/jestjs/jest/blob/c04d13d7abd22e47b0997f6027886aed225c9ce4/packages/expect-utils/src/jasmineUtils.ts#L91-L94

  if (a instanceof Error && b instanceof Error) {
    return a.message == b.message;
  }

This means that we probably have hundreds of assertions that do nothing and might just as well be wrong.

This was the code I used to make it work correctly to work on that one test - I imagine before we can merge this we'll have to adjust dozens of tests (or fix bugs that have been hidden by this).
